Wayne Meyer

President & Chief Impact Officer

Wayne Meyer has thirty plus years of experience in real estate and community development. Mr. Meyer led New Jersey Community Capital (NJCC) for twelve years growing the nonprofit from a small community loan fund to a national organization with multiple lines of business and over $750 million in assets under management. Under his leadership the nationally recognized ReStart program was created, which acquired, and third party managed over 5000 nonperforming loans. In 2009 he led the creation of the Community Asset Preservation Corporation, New Jersey’s largest affordable housing developer with over 2,100 affordable housing units created.
